> Dish shuts down Slingbox, to brick all devices by 2022
>
> https://www.cnet.com/news/dish-shuts-down-slingbox-to-brick-all-devices-by-2022/
>
> Dish Network announced on Monday it's immediately discontinuing Sling 
> Media's Slingbox devices <https://www.slingbox.com/discontinued> and will 
> shut down its servers in two years, effectively bricking owners' devices.
>
> "Until then, most Slingbox models will continue to work normally, but the 
> number of supported devices for viewing will steadily decrease as versions 
> of the SlingPlayer apps become outdated and/or lose compatibility," the 
> company said in a message posted on its website.
